Anzu Partners
Anzu Partners is a venture capital and private equity firm founded in 2014 by Whitney Haring-Smith, David Michael, and David Seldin. Headquartered in Washington, D.C., the firm specializes in early-stage investments in industrial and life science technology companies across the United States and Canada. Anzu Partners collaborates with entrepreneurs to develop and commercialize innovative technologies, providing not just capital but also expertise in business development, market positioning, and global connectivity. The firm focuses on breakthrough industrial technologies with transformative potential, aiming to foster long-term relationships that drive results beyond initial investments.
BioFlyte specializes in the development of advanced bio-threat detection devices aimed at safeguarding against biological and low-volatility chemical threats. The company's innovative aerosol mass spectrometers are capable of autonomously sampling ambient air in critical environments, while also allowing for the manual analysis of liquid or powder samples. These instruments can identify a range of threats, including microbes, bio-toxins, and airborne chemicals, providing timely alerts to users about potential dangers. BioFlyte's technologies are designed to enhance safety and security by enabling effective responses to bio-chemical risks.
